Interpreting & Analyzing Cash Flow Statements for CEOs of VC-Funded Companies - How to Make Sure Your Company Does Not Run Into a Capital Crunch & Understanding When to Raise More Capital
ExecSense, April 2010, Minutes: 60
In Interpreting & Analyzing Cash Flow Statements for CEOs of VC-Funded Companies, ExecSense examines how CEOs can make sure their company does not run into a capital crunch as well as understand when it is time to start the process of raising another round of capital. The webinar is led by Charles DiLullo, an expert on the ways leading CEOs and CFOs of venture capital funded companies evaluate cash flow statements, and focuses on:
- Everything you need to know in 60 minutes about how to interpret and analyze the most important parts of a cash flow statement that impact venture capital funded companies
- A line-by-line tour of a cash flow statement with special attention paid to key indicators in cash flows from operating activities, cash flows from investing activities and cash flows from financing activities that could create a capital crunch for your company as well as impact when you need to start looking to raise an additional round of capital
- The 10 questions asked the most by other CEOs and CFOs of venture capital funded companies about the importance of the cash flow statement in analyzing and interpreting the financial health and stability of their company
- A list of key terms, indicators and ratios that CEOs of venture capital funded companies need to understand on a cash flow statement
- The 10 questions CEOs need to be ready to answer from their venture capital investors regarding issues that are impacted by cash flow statements
- Case studies of how other CEOs of venture capital funded companies use their understanding of cash flow statements to their benefit in helping to grow their company
